First and foremost, one of the biggest advantages of a liquid nitrogen freezer is its ability to rapidly cool and freeze products. Traditional freezers can take hours or even days to freeze items completely, which can result in a loss of quality and freshness. However, with a liquid nitrogen freezer, the ultra-low temperatures of liquid nitrogen allow for much faster freezing speeds. This rapid freezing helps to preserve the texture, flavor, and nutritional value of the products, making it ideal for preserving food or biological samples.

Furthermore, liquid nitrogen freezers offer superior temperature control and uniformity. Unlike conventional freezers that may have temperature fluctuations or uneven cooling, liquid nitrogen freezers can maintain a consistent and precise temperature throughout the storage space. This ensures that all items in the freezer are frozen at the same rate, minimizing the risk of freezer burn or spoilage. For industries that require precise temperature control, such as laboratories or pharmaceutical companies, a liquid nitrogen freezer can provide the reliability and consistency needed for storing sensitive samples.
